I was down the yard putting up masts and launching boats and noticed the Seagull clamped on a trolley.
Later on a friend came over for a chat and said you like Seagulls don't you? And gave me this one for free.
Got it started but not pumping water.
Any feed back on what I was given?

Nice later 102. :P If its not pumping water clean out the pipes first, as it can be tricky to get rust out of the cylinder waterways.
